What are the specifics of the bag policy?
The Pennsylvania Convention Center allows small clutch bags and clear plastic bags that are 12 inches or less in size. You can think of it like packing a small lunchbox - you want to make sure everything fits neatly and doesn't take up too much space. If you have a bag that's larger than that, you might need to check it at the door or leave it at home.
It's also important to note that some items, like backpacks and large duffel bags, are not allowed due to security concerns. It's like how you might not be allowed to bring a large suitcase onto a plane - there are certain items that just aren't practical or safe in a crowded area. By being aware of these restrictions, you can plan ahead and choose a bag that meets the requirements.
